*Kioxia net profit drops 74% annually in 2Q25 due to slow NAND flash market recovery*
Kioxia announced a substantial drop in revenue and profits for the second quarter of 2025, primarily driven by sluggish sales of NAND flash memory for smartphones and PCs, as well as the strengthening Japanese yen. The company reported revenue of JPY342.7 billion (US$2.32 billion), down 20% year-on-year, while operating profit fell 64% to JPY44.8 billion. Net profit plunged sharply by 74% to JPY18.2 billion.
